El sistema de historial clínico Cosmic será revisado tras las críticas en Dalarna

Los médicos de Dalarna expresan su frustración ante el nuevo sistema de historial clínico Cosmic introducido en el marco de Sussa.

Los médicos describen que informar sobre las desviaciones se siente como enviarlas a un agujero negro. El subdirector de TI, Martin Ljunggren, afirma que no es la forma en la que desean que funcione. Ya se ha programado el inicio de los trabajos para rediseñar Cosmic dentro de Sussa. Las críticas se refieren al entorno laboral y a la seguridad del paciente desde su implementación. En la clínica ginecológica, el día a día está marcado por el estrés y la preocupación. La doctora Emma Åkerlund afirma que es un sistema deficiente y que el problema no es aprender a utilizarlo.

Nine regions, including Region Dalarna, avoid paying 10 million kronor fines each for the illegal procurement of the Cosmic journal system. Supplier Cambio Healthcare will cover the costs per prior agreement. Konkurrensverket criticizes the arrangement but will not act in this case.

Dissatisfaction with the Cosmic journal system remains high among doctors in Dalarna. A survey by Dalarnas läkarförening reveals that 400 doctors view the system as a risk. All regions in the Sussa-samverkan, including Dalarna, have now implemented the jointly procured system.

The government has decided to launch an inquiry into the regions' journal systems in healthcare. The announcement has sparked joy among doctors in Dalarna who have long criticized the Cosmic system.

A woman in Dalarna died waiting for surgery on an aortic aneurysm after delayed care. Region Dalarna assesses the incident was partly caused by the switch to the Cosmic journal system in October 2025. The region is filing a Lex Maria report.

The planned launch of a new Cosmic system version in the Sussa regions on May 31 has been postponed. Supplier Cambio identified quality deficiencies that caused the delay. The update was to include over 200 error fixes and 70 functional changes.

Region Skåne has again postponed the launch of the Millennium healthcare IT system following an internal review that identified major flaws. The current version is judged not sufficiently usable, and the region director will investigate alternatives.

Around 60–70 employees from the medical clinic in Falun marched to the Region House on Wednesday to protest the decision not to extend operations manager Kerstin Smids' appointment. They handed a petition with 270 signatures to health and medical care director Åsa Dedering. The staff express strong dissatisfaction with the decision, which has been questioned through letters and meetings.
